About Pleasant Valley School of Engineering and Arts
Pleasant Valley School of Engineering and Arts is a public elementary school in Camarillo, CA, part of Pleasant Valley. Pleasant Valley School of Engineering and Arts serves approximately 528 students, and covers grades Kindergarten-8th, and has a 22:1 student-teacher ratio. Pleasant Valley School of Engineering and Arts has a current MySchoolScout rating of 6.6 out of 10 and ranks #4,367 of 9,539 schools in CA.
Structured state assessment records for Pleasant Valley School of Engineering and Arts show 36%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024) and 50%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2024).

What Parents Should Know
Pleasant Valley School of Engineering and Arts runs 22:1 students to teachers, above the national average. That often means bigger classes. Ask how the school supports kids who need extra help, and whether there are teaching assistants or small-group time.
31% of students at Pleasant Valley School of Engineering and Arts were chronically absent in the 2022-23 school year, above the national average. Chronic absenteeism means missing 15 or more school days, and at high rates it drags on classroom pacing for everyone. Ask what the school does to help families get kids to class consistently.
